Transaction 5ed43e250762a42e1e9eef454d1df5e9859aa953b7d208882311de23939944d6
1 Input
2 Outputs
- 5ed43e250762a42e1e9eef454d1df5e9859aa953b7d208882311de23939944d6:0
- 5ed43e250762a42e1e9eef454d1df5e9859aa953b7d208882311de23939944d6:1
value 564216
address 1NAT9XG4BA4n16RP67nwzoN1if9trrtiwm
value 8136407
address 3PUuiYu5cFMsagkffArrKZzQFtWdHttU3x